Read More »UIDAI Introduces 'Blue Aadhaar' Without Biometric Data For Children Below The Age Of Five
Unique Identification Authority of India (UIDAI), the nodal agency behind the Aadhaar programme has introduced a new id for children aged below five years. The new card, ‘Baal Aadhaar’ can be obtained by enrolling with the child’s birth certificate and the Aadhaar card number of one of the parents. According to UIDAI, the ‘Baal Aadhaar’ data does not include biometrics …
